Chelsea bid for Vagner Love
New Chelsea boss Luiz Felipe Scolari has reportedly made a £10 million offer to CSKA Moscow for talented Brazilian international striker Vagner Love. The player has been linked with a move to England for over three months.
Vagner Love has spent the last four years in Russia with CSKA, and is now ready for a new adventure.
It is understood that Chelsea are set to cough up £10 million now, with a further £5 million depending on the goalscoring record of the forward man who has represented his country over 20 times.
The 24 year old has an impressive goalscoring record in the Russian leagues.
